How to fill out contract templates

How to fill out contract templates
01
Read the contract template thoroughly to understand its content and requirements.
02
Identify the sections or fields that need to be filled out with specific information.
03
Gather all the necessary information that will be inserted into the contract template.
04
Open the contract template in a word processing software like Microsoft Word or Google Docs.
05
Insert the required information into the appropriate sections or fields of the contract template.
06
Double-check all the filled-out information for accuracy and completeness.
07
Make any necessary edits or adjustments to ensure the contract reflects the intended terms and conditions.
08
Save the filled-out contract template with a new filename for future reference.
09
Print a hard copy of the contract template if needed or save it as a PDF document for digital distribution.
10
Obtain signatures from all parties involved in the contract, as required by law or agreement.
11
Keep a record of the filled-out contract template and any accompanying documents for future reference or legal purposes.
Who needs contract templates?
01
Business owners who want to establish formal agreements with clients, suppliers, partners, or employees.
02
Freelancers or independent contractors who need to outline project terms and payment details with clients.
03
Non-profit organizations that require contracts for services, partnerships, or funding agreements.
04
Landlords or property owners who want to lease or rent their properties to tenants.
05
Employers who need to create employment contracts or non-disclosure agreements with their employees.
06
Individuals or companies involved in buying or selling goods or services, such as in sales contracts.
07
Government agencies that require contracts for procuring goods, services, or construction projects.
08
Educational institutions that establish contracts with teachers, suppliers, or students.
09
Legal professionals who use contract templates as starting points for crafting customized agreements.
10
Anyone who wants to ensure clear communication, legal protection, and mutually agreed-upon terms in a formal agreement.
